National flag carrier Nepal Airlines Corporation (NAC) is making preparations to conduct direct flights to South Korea.
The process has been taken forward to conduct direct flights to Incheon International Airport in Seoul from Kathmandu, Archana Khadka, the spokesperson of the NAC told Nepalkhabar.
A 10-member safety audit sub-committee has been formed under the coordination of Deputy General Manager (Engineer) Bikram KC to this effect.
This committee will conduct the safety audit required for the direct flights to South Korea.
“The Civil Aviation Authority under the Ministry of Land, Infrastructure and Transport (MoLIT) has to carry out safety audit for the flights. The sub-committee has been formed to this effect,” said Khadka.
